Introduction
Internet of Battle Things (IoBT) represents a rapidly expanding ecosystem of interconnected autonomous systems, sensors, drones, wearable devices, and intelligent platforms that support next-generation military operations. As armed forces deploy real-time analytics, artificial intelligence, and distributed tactical networks, ensuring IoBT security has become mission-critical. Internet of Battle Things (IoBT) Security Training Course provides a comprehensive framework for securing highly dynamic, cyber-enabled combat environments where data must be trusted, communications must be resilient, and digital systems must operate under extreme adversarial pressures.
Participants will explore advanced cybersecurity strategies, battlefield data protection methods, autonomous system defense, and secure mission-critical communication architectures.
